The UM P95 track-renewal train enables a continuous renewal of tracks with different forms of sleepers. The fully automatic uptake of old sleepers, the precise track position replication and new sleeper laying performed by a complex unit create optimal performance parameters, ensuring superior performance.

Functional Characteristics

  • Rail and sleeper replacement with high renewal rates
  • Very short linking and separation times (<= 30 and 45 min respectively)
  • Work in minimum radii
  • Renewal of timber, concrete and steel sleepers
  • Gentle handling of the new materials (rails, sleepers)
  • No need for the tamping operation; after renewal the track can be travelled on at 70 km/​h (trials currently underway)
  • Copy of the old track position or new creation of design geometry in a single operation
  • Biologically degradable hydraulic oil
  • Low-emission diesel engines
  • Use of track materials wagon
    • Type (Slmmps wagon)                     Running rail height 1,200 mm
    • Type (462-464 Slps wagon)             Running rail height 900 mm
    • Type (466 Slps wagon)                   Running rail height 1,470 mm
  • Swivel of 100 mm and lowering of 100 mm

Technical specifications

Overall weight 206 t
Height above top of rail 4.398 mm
Length over buffers 72.170 mm
Number of axes 11
Engine output 380 kW
Maximum speed in train formation 100 km/​h
Maximum self-propelled speed 5 km/​h
Wheel-base max. 28,800 mm in working position, max. 17,000 mm in transport position

Performance parameters

Renewal capacity (see catalogue of planning times) 250 m/​h
Working radius ≥ 250 m
Minimum working width 3 m
Working height beneath contact line ≥ 4.95 m from top of rail
Removal/​installation of sleeper types timber, concrete, steel
Track swivel ± 100 mm
Possible lowering of the track 100 mm
Working in cant max. 160 mm
